Openfront.io is an IO battle game where you expand your territory, build up your economy, forge alliances, and drop bombs to dominate the map.

How to Play Openfront

Before jumping in, you'll choose how you want to play. You can dive into a solo game, create a private lobby, or join an existing one. From there, you pick your map. The selection is massive:

  • Large-scale maps cover regions like the World, North America, South America, Europe, Asia, Africa, and Oceania
  • Regional maps get more specific with options like Britannia, Japan, Italy, Iceland, the Strait of Gibraltar, the Amazon River, the Gulf of St. Lawrence, New York City, East Asia, Australia, and many more
  • Fantasy and alternate maps include Pangaea, Mars, Pluto, Deglaciated Antarctica, and arcade maps like Didier and Sierpinski
  • Or just hit Random and see where you land

Difficulty options range from Easy all the way up to Impossible, so there's a setting for every skill level.

Getting Started

When you start the game, pick your starting location and begin claiming the empty territory around you. The map has three terrain types: plains, highlands, and mountains. Each one gets progressively harder to capture, so factor that into where you spawn. Your control panel sits in the bottom left and includes an attack slider that controls what percentage of your troops you send out. Keep an eye on your population bar, too. Green means your population is growing, yellow means it's shrinking, and growth peaks at around 41% of your max population.

Who You'll Run Into

As you expand, you'll start bumping into three types of entities. Bots are the weakest and can't build anything. Nations are NPC factions that can build infrastructure and launch bombs. Players are your real competition. You can form alliances with any of them, but if you betray an ally, you'll take a defense debuff for 30 seconds, so choose your moments carefully.

Infrastructure

Buildings are the backbone of your strategy:

  • Cities increase your max population by 25k
  • Ports generate trade ships that grow your economy and let you build warships for attacking and raiding
  • Factories connect cities and ports via train networks, generating gold with every run, especially when trading with neighbors and allies
  • Defense posts fortify your borders and slow enemy pushes
  • SAM launchers protect a small area from incoming nukes, and leveling them up increases their range
  • Missile silos let you launch nuclear weapons

Most buildings can be stacked to level them up, which works the same as having multiple copies of that building in different locations.

Nuclear Weapons

  • Atom bombs are small and precise, best used against specific targets
  • Hydrogen bombs cover a much wider area and deal serious population damage
  • MIRVs are the big ones, blanketing enemy territory with a spread of missiles
